Analysis

The most recent figure for repeaters in grade 1 of primary education, female in Comoros is 1,587, measured in 2024.

That represents a change of down 33.8% on the previous year and down 28.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, repeaters in grade 1 of primary education, female in Comoros peaked at 3,263 in 2003 and was at its lowest, 770, in 2021.

Comoros ranks 77th of 196 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 16 years of available data.

Repeaters in Grade 1 of primary education, female in Comoros, year by year

Annual values for Repeaters in Grade 1 of primary education, female (number) in Comoros, 1986 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1986 2,166
1987 2,350 +8.5%
1992 2,972 +26.5%
1999 2,691 -9.5%
2002 3,259 +21.1%
2003 3,263 +0.1%
2004 3,097 -5.1%
2007 2,841 -8.3%
2008 2,870 +1.0%
2013 2,396 -16.5%
2014 2,207 -7.9%
2017 1,987 -10.0%
2018 1,245 -37.3%
2021 770 -38.2%
2022 2,396 +211.2%
2024 1,587 -33.8%
